US Judge rules software code does not qualify as free speech in Tornado Cash case

Credit : cryptoslate.com

A US choose has dominated that software program code utilized in crypto protocols resembling Twister Money doesn’t qualify for First Modification safety, rejecting arguments that the usage of such code is protected as free speech.

The choice, handed down by Decide Katherine Polk Failla within the Southern District of New York on September 26, additionally units a precedent for treating crypto protocols as cash transmitters, even when builders haven’t any management over the funds being despatched.

The ruling has important implications for the crypto business, particularly for Twister Money developer Roman Storm’s upcoming trial, scheduled for December 2.

Storm, who’s accused of cash laundering, operating an unlicensed cash transmission enterprise and evading US sanctions, argued that his position in growing and implementing the Twister Money Protocol ought to be protected beneath the legal guidelines of freedom of expression.

Decide Failla rejected this argument, clarifying that whereas code could also be expressive, its use to carry out capabilities resembling transferring cash doesn’t fall beneath the safety of freedom of expression.

Management over funds is just not required

The choose’s ruling has broad implications for the continuing authorized battle surrounding crypto protocols resembling Twister Money and Samourai Pockets.

Prosecutors have argued that each Twister Money and Samourai Pockets are unlicensed money-sending companies that aren’t complying with U.S. sanctions legal guidelines, particularly in gentle of Twister Money’s alleged involvement in facilitating cybercrime and sanctions evasion.

Decide Failla emphasised in her ruling that management of funds is just not required to qualify as a cash transmitter beneath the BSA.

The courtroom agreed with U.S. prosecutors, who’ve argued that corporations like Twister Money and Samourai Pockets meet the standards for transferring cash even with out direct management over the funds in query.

Storm’s trial will start on December 2 over the fees leveled towards him by the US authorities. His authorized workforce has indicated plans to enchantment, as this case might have a far-reaching impression on how blockchain know-how builders are held accountable beneath US regulation.

The business is vital of the ruling

The choice has drawn widespread criticism from the crypto business and past. Amanda Tuminelli, chief authorized officer of the DeFi Schooling Fund, expressed disappointment with the ruling, saying builders’ legal responsibility may very well be expanded in unprecedented methods. She added:

“The results of this trial will likely be life-changing for Storm and doubtlessly for software program builders throughout industries.”

In the meantime, Variant Chief Authorized Officer Jake Chervinsky denounced the courtroom’s ruling, calling it a troubling precedent for software program builders. He stated:

“Decide Failla’s ruling… is an assault on the liberty of software program builders all over the place. This can go down in historical past as a perversion of the regulation and a mockery of justice.”

Regardless of these issues, the ruling gives readability on a contentious authorized challenge: whether or not crypto corporations can declare immunity from BSA necessities if they do not management the funds they assist switch.

The courtroom’s resolution additionally takes goal on the broader crypto business, as regulators and lawmakers proceed to grapple with apply present monetary legal guidelines to quickly evolving applied sciences. Appeals are anticipated, and additional authorized clarification might come because the case progresses.
